Common Causes of an Aircon Making Noise in Broadbeach

01

A loose fan blade or panel

Vibration over time can loosen the fan blade or an outdoor unit panel, causing a rattle or clatter that gets louder as the unit runs, especially in high-set balcony installs.

02

A failing fan bearing

A worn bearing produces a grinding or squealing noise as the fan spins, often worsening gradually. Salt-laden air off Kurrawa Beach can accelerate wear on exposed outdoor components.

03

Debris caught in the outdoor fan

Leaves, palm fronds, or coastal debris can work into the outdoor unit's fan cage, causing a clicking or knocking noise as the blade strikes the obstruction.

04

A failing compressor

A deep grinding or humming noise from the outdoor unit can point to a compressor under strain, often in an older system that has been running hard for years in a dense apartment tower through Gold Coast summers.

What To Check Right Now

Before you call, a couple of safe checks can help narrow down the cause:

  1. Look for visible leaves, debris, or palm fronds around the outdoor unit and clear them.
  2. Note whether the noise comes from the indoor head, the outdoor unit, or both.
  3. Check whether the noise happens constantly or only when the unit starts or stops.
  4. Do not open the indoor or outdoor casing or touch the fan yourself.

Why is my air conditioner making a rattling or grinding noise?

It is usually a loose fan blade, a failing fan bearing, debris caught in the fan, or a loose panel, though a failing compressor can also cause grinding.

What causes a buzzing or clicking noise from an aircon?

Buzzing often points to a loose electrical component or a failing capacitor, while clicking is commonly the fan blade or a relay switching, both worth checking.
